1) Data collection

Data gathering is one of the major motivations why companies use email. With their departure, third-party cookies will not be able to collect consented and relevant personal information of potential customers. Therefore, email subscriptions become the best option for collecting such information.

3) Personalization

Using email offers a platform where one can send customized content and messaging as they know who they are communicating with. This means you can group lists in a variety of ways by people who:

  • Demonstrate specific curiosity toward one item/service
  • Would rather prefer certain things such as they love cats!
  • Located at the same location.
  • Are specific in age and/or gender.

Don’t bombard your lists though; rather learn how to schedule and A/B test the subject lines as well as the content itself.

Plan an email workflow

Workflow is a sequence of automated emails, which are meant to nurture a prospect or lead a customer through a particular action. There are a few steps required to set one up:

  • Example of a goal for your workflow – turning prospects into a free trial.
  • Enrolment criteria – sets who gets into the system as a result of configuration options selected. For example, this category could be anybody who downloaded a respective e-book.
  • Select your email assets, including a CTA to direct people to a blog, or a specific landing page for a free trial sign-up.
  • With this in mind you can start creating your emails – once you have set your goal and got all of your assets ready, consider every step in the journey as well as touch points.
  • Have a day gap between the first and second email.
  • Make sure that you always send a test email or activate a workflow test run before implementation to verify everything properly.

Ensure that your processes are real-time and monitor them. hat your flows are checked in every day and make sure that the right individuals are put on the flow. Ensure you make those tweaks or changes immediately.

Plan a calendar

An email calendar is similar to an editorial or social media calendar. It entails consistent planning of contacts to prospects and customers. Determine the cadence for communication with particular segments or clusters of people and establish objectives for every initiative. Dated tracking is important in the sense that it will allow you to know whom you are after and when they will receive your message.

Write email copy

Now, we come to the main part – the substance of the mail. In marketing, it is imperative to have an insight into your buyers’ persona/s or the ideal customer and his/her problem(s). In this case, you will have the ability to deliver relevant emails for a click-through rate.

The subject line is also very critical since that is what one gets to see even before he checks his inbox. Consider running A/B tests of subject lines for different segments to check results. Maybe it can give you suggestions on your copy. Clear messaging, concise and straightforward, and clear guidance through CTAs are essential too. Every single marketing email should have its messaging kept clear using a content and copywriting checklist.
